Consumer traffic at property showings increased from 2024 volumes, signaling strong consumer interest for the spring homebuying season.
Closed home sales were 7.6% higher during the first week of 2025 than they were in the first week of 2024.
New listings were up significantly as well, according to the Houston Association of REALTORS®.

Single-family home rentals rose 4.3% year over year during October 2023. Meanwhile, 9.8% more home rentals added to the market and the time it took to lease a home increased from 29 to 32 days.
